Avi Loeb: 3I/ATLAS Anti-Tail Mystery & Thruster Hypothesis

25 connections·36 entities in this video→The 3I/ATLAS Anti-Tail Anomaly
- 🔭 A new image from November 15, 2025, revealed 3I/ATLAS, the third interstellar object detected, displaying an unusual anti-tail pointing sunward.
- ⚠️ This anti-tail defies traditional comet physics, where tails are typically blown away from the sun by radiation pressure.
- 🔍 The phenomenon presents a significant mystery, compelling scientists to question existing assumptions about natural cometary behavior.
Competing Explanations for the Anti-Tail
- 💡 One hypothesis suggests the anti-tail consists of extremely large dust particles, around 100 micrometers, which are less affected by solar radiation pressure.
- 🧊 Another idea proposes the anti-tail is made of evaporating ice fragments that scatter sunlight before disappearing, though this explanation also feels strained.
- ⚖️ Both natural explanations require unusually high mass or specific conditions, pushing the boundaries of typical cometary expectations.
The Controversial Thruster Hypothesis
- 🚀 The most debated possibility is that the anti-tail is produced by technological thrusters emitting tight, collimated jets at high speeds (above a few km/s).
- 💨 Natural outgassing typically achieves speeds of only a few hundred meters per second, making high velocities a potential indicator of technology.
- 🌌 This hypothesis is considered in light of Oumuamua's non-gravitational acceleration and the goals of the Galileo Project to study interstellar objects.
Upcoming Data and Decisive Tests
- 🗓️ 3I/ATLAS will make its closest approach to Earth on December 19, 2025, providing a critical window for more observations.
- 🔬 Spectroscopy will be the key test, measuring the outflow speeds of the material to determine if they are in the natural range or significantly higher.
- 🔭 New images from larger telescopes and multi-wavelength observations will further inform models and help distinguish between hypotheses.
